Automated Description
Predicted to enable single-stranded DNA binding activity. Predicted to contribute to single-stranded DNA helicase activity. Involved in DNA unwinding involved in DNA replication. Located in centrosome; nucleoplasm; and perinuclear region of cytoplasm. Part of CMG complex and MCM complex.
RGD Description
The protein encoded by this gene is one of the highly conserved mini-chromosome maintenance proteins (MCM) that are involved in the initiation of eukaryotic genome replication. The hexameric protein complex formed by MCM proteins is a key component of the pre-replication complex (pre_RC) and may be involved in the formation of replication forks and in the recruitment of other DNA replication related proteins. This protein is a subunit of the protein complex that consists of MCM2-7. It has been shown to interact directly with MCM5/CDC46. This protein also interacts with and is acetylated by MCM3AP, a chromatin-associated acetyltransferase. The acetylation of this protein inhibits the initiation of DNA replication and cell cycle progression.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
